Daniel Owen are currently seeking a 'Graduate Building Surveyor' to join Our Client's bespoke Chartered Surveying and Property Management Firm in North London.

As a skilled and motivated Building Surveyor, you will be entrusted with delivering project work and professional services across an extensive range of residential and commercial properties.

Our client will eventually help you become chartered MRICS!

Key Responsibilities:

  • Defects diagnosis and remedial work reporting;
  • Obtaining quotes/tenders for minor and major works;
  • Preparing specifications and tender documentation;
  • Tender analysis and reporting;
  • Monitoring contractor's works and client liaison;
  • Preparing contract documents and contract administration;
  • Project management;
  • Preparing schedules of dilapidations;
  • Preparing schedules of condition;
  • Preparing and agreeing Party Wall awards;
  • CDM;
  • Fire, Health & Safety Assessments;
  • Undertaking measured surveys and preparing CAD drawings
